BG12 OMZ is a 2012 Volkswagen Beetle in White with a 1,390c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2012 Volkswagen Beetle models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.5% with a typical mileage of 52,902 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Beetle f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 44,561 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BG12 OMZ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Beetle typically stays on UK roads for around 56 years. At 14 years old, this Volkswagen Beetle is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
